ABB TO INCREASE PRICES DUE TO HIGHER
MATERIAL COSTS
PRICE INCREASE WILL APPLY TO POWER PARTNERS PRODUCTS
ATHENS, GA, February 3, 2004 - ABB Inc. announced an immediate price increase of five percent on all new quotations for liquid filled and dry type distribution transformers manufactured in Jefferson City, MO, South Boston, VA, Bland, VA, and Athens, GA, where Power Partners is located. In addition, the same five percent price increase will apply to all new quotations for instrument transformers manufactured in Pinetops, NC.
All current contracts will be evaluated to determine the price adjustments that will be necessary.
ABB and Power Partners will continue to deliver the greatest value to our customers to ensure their competitiveness in these ever changing market conditions. However, the companies must respond to the unprecedented increases in the costs of the major commodity materials for transformers (carbon steel, aluminum, copper, oil). The average increases are as follows:
- Carbon Steel - increased 45 percent over 2003 baseline
- Aluminum - increased 18 percent over 2003 baseline
- Copper - increased 37 percent over 2003 baseline
- Oil - increased 11 percent over 2003 baseline
The net effect of these increases averages 10% increase in material cost per transformer.
These increases are common across all domestic transformer operations and are being driven by the global commodity markets.
